Output 8d9655cb91b75cc9241459742d51390dc6d07b997fe3ad751324272128c4ee01:2

value
1070302
script pubkey
OP_0 OP_PUSHBYTES_20 efa15162832ddc6992d519249fbff78f699e4725
address
bc1qa7s4zc5r9hwxnyk4ryjfl0lh3a5eu3e9pdwrwm
transaction
8d9655cb91b75cc9241459742d51390dc6d07b997fe3ad751324272128c4ee01
confirmations
112546
spent
true